Semi-infinite crack between two dissimilar orthotropic strips
Abstract The problem of a semi-infinite crack between two dissimilar orthotropic strips has been solved. Using the Fourier transform technique the problem has been converted to a standard Wiener-Hopf equation which has been solved for asymptotic cases only to deduce the expressions for the stress intensity factor and crack opening displacement. Finally the values of the stress intensity factor and crack opening displacement have been plotted graphically to show the effects of strip width and material orthotropy.
